Cold Pressed by Jj Marsh

British crime fiction where characters become people and place is part of the story.

Santorini. Turquoise seas, ancient ruins and beautiful sunsets. And a woman thrown from a cliff.

The violent death shocks fellow passengers of the Empress Louise, a grand cruise liner packed with British tourists. For newly promoted Inspector Nikos Stephanakis, the case poses linguistic and cultural problems. His request for assistance yields unexpected results.

DI Beatrice Stubbs, called in as support, flies to Greece. What with tension at home, the timing couldn't be better. She anticipates a few days in the sun and a swift resolution.

Yet an earlier death at sea proves suspicious and when another elderly lady is killed in her cabin, terror spreads like contagion. Murder is aboard. And someone has Beatrice in his sights.

From the Cyclades to the Dodecanese, Nikos and Beatrice pursue the killer and unearth a secret.

Revenge is a dish best served cold.

Each book works as a stand-alone novel.

This is J Marsh's fourth snappily written crime mystery featuring the feisty but vulnerable Stubbs, a most appealing character. It's all highly diverting, and an ideal read for those who like their crime with a lighter, less gruesome touch. - Caroline Sanderson, The Bookseller

With characters you love to hate, and just plain adore, Cold Pressed is a perfect balance of suspense, crime, and literary genius. - Jessica Bell, Vine Leaves Literary Journal 978-3952425824

JJ Marsh is the author of The Beatrice Stubbs series, which has been featured in The Guardian Readers' Recommend and The Bookseller's Editor's Pick. He is also the founder of Triskele Books, an award-winning author collective that was created in 2011. Triskele creates initiatives to promote other writers, such as Triskele LitFest and The Big5 Competition, in addition to publishing 21 novels.
